Who doesn’t love some to catch a predator kiddie funk? “Misdemeanor” has to be up there on the imaginary list of sheer brilliance. I’ve heard it hundreds of times, but it still retains its first spin freshness. This is not surprising for a member of The Sylvers family. If you’re into the crisp sound, production quirks, and Foster’s sincere delivery, then head to the B side for more. “When I’m Near You” is about as smooth and heartfelt as it gets. Taken from the Sylvers II LP, the cut boasts the sick production chops of Keg Johnson. Recommended.
